Simple Xiso Drive is a lightweight utility that allows you to mount original Xbox ISO files (.iso) as virtual drives or NTFS directory mount points. Built on the DokanNet library, it provides high-performance, read-only access to Xbox Disc Video File System (XDVDFS) contents directly from Windows Explorer.
The application is designed for extreme memory efficiency and now supports both Windows x64 and Windows ARM64 architectures.
- Multi-Architecture Support: Native executables for
win-x64andwin-arm64. - Broad Format Support: Handles standard Xbox ISO dumps (Sector 32), rebuilt "XISO" formats (Sector 0), and Dual-Layer/Hybrid discs (Game Partition offsets).
- Zero-Config Mounting: Drag-and-drop an ISO onto the executable to automatically mount it to the first available drive letter (M: through R:).
- NTFS Integration: Mount ISOs as drive letters (e.g.,
Z:) or into empty NTFS folders. - Automated Bug Reporting: Includes a built-in telemetry system that securely reports filesystem crashes to the developer via the PureLogic Code API.
- Update Checker: Automatically checks for newer versions on GitHub to ensure you have the latest compatibility fixes.
- Read-Only Safety: Ensures the source ISO remains unmodified.
- .NET Runtime: Requires the .NET 10.0 Desktop Runtime.
- Dokan Library: You must install the Dokan user-mode file system library (version 2.x.x).
- Download: https://github.com/dokan-dev/dokany/releases.
- Drag your
.isofile and drop it ontoSimpleXisoDrive.exe(orSimpleXisoDrive_arm64.exe). - The app will automatically find an available drive letter, mount the ISO, and open Windows Explorer.
- To Unmount: Return to the console window and press any key.
Run the application from a terminal for specific mount points:
SimpleXisoDrive.exe <PathToIsoFile> <MountPoint> [options]Arguments:
<PathToIsoFile>: Full path to the.isofile.<MountPoint>: A drive letter (e.g.,Z:) or a path to an empty NTFS folder.
Options:
-l,--launch: Automatically opens Windows Explorer to the mount point.-d,--debug: Enables verbose Dokan debug output in the console.
- XDVDFS Parsing: Correcty traverses the Xbox-specific binary tree structure.
- Cycle Detection: Includes safety checks to prevent infinite loops in corrupted or malformed ISO images.
- Mount Sanitization: Automatically handles mount point strings (e.g., converts
Z:\toZ:) to satisfy Dokan driver requirements. - Smart Permissions: Automatically adjusts Dokan options based on Administrator privileges to ensure the highest success rate for mounting.
- Administrator Privileges: While the tool attempts to mount in user-mode, mounting a global drive letter often requires Administrator rights. If the mount fails, right-click the
.exeand select "Run as Administrator." - Dokan Errors: If you see "Dokan driver not found," ensure you have restarted your computer after installing the Dokan library.
- Invalid Magic String: If the app reports "XDVDFS magic string not found," the file is likely a standard PC ISO or an encrypted Redump-style image that has not been processed for XISO compatibility.
